IBPS RRB Allotment 2023: Candidates can check the Clerk, PO provisional allotment result through the official website, ibps.in.
NEW DELHI: The Institute of Banking Personal Selection (IBPS) has issued provisional allotment under reserved lists of Office Assistant and Officers Scale 1 in regional rural banks (IBPS RRB Clerk and IBPS RRB PO 2023). Eligible candidates can check the IBPS provisional allotment result 2023 through the official website, ibps.in.

Candidates have to login to the institute's website using registration number and date of birth to check IBPS RRB Clerk and PO allotment results 2023.
The IBPS provisional allotment from the reserve list for the posts of Officers Scale 2 and Scale 3 will be made subsequently after rural banks complete their appointment and communicate the vacancies to IBPS.
Candidates should note that the IBPS provisional allotment result 2023 under the reserve list will be available on the official website till November 30, 2023.

IBPS RRB Clerk, PO Provisional Allotment 2023: How to check
Candidates can follow the easy steps given below to check the IBPS RRB Clerk, PO provisional allotment result 2023.
- Visit the institute's website, ibps.in.
- Go to CRP RRB XII.
- Open the link to check provisional allotment results for reserved lists of Office Assistant or Officers Scale 1, as required.
- Login with your registration number/roll number and password/date of birth.
- Download and take a printout for further references.
